Cracking the Code: Networks and Streaming Services
First, let's dispel the myth that NCIS: Los Angeles vanished into thin air like a ninja after a perfectly executed mission. The show, alas, concluded its impressive 14-season run in May 2023. That's right, folks, it's a cold case.
